GASTRO/ESOPHAGEAL BRUSHING
Geisinger Epic Procedure Code: LAB4098 Geisinger Epic ID: 17605Esophageal, GE junction, duodenal, gastric or bile duct brushings
Brush tip, submitted in RPMI is preferred. Glass slides are acceptable, but not preferred.
Label slides with two patient identifiers. Obtain gastric brushing and roll/smear brush on slides. Fix slides in 95% ethanol.
Glass slides: Room temperature. RPMI: Refrigerated.
Inadequate patient identifiers on specimen, unlabeled specimen, discrepancy between patient specimen and requisition information, improper collection.

Cytologic examination of liquid based cytology or smears.

For detection and characterization of endoscopically visible gastrointestinal lesions; for the identification of some microbiologic pathogens (primarily Herpes, CMV and Candida).
